Never in the history of humankind has so much talent and energy been harnessed to cure disease. So why does it seem like experts can't agree on anything, and why do our interactions with medical professionals feel less meaningful than ever? Through stories from his own practice and historical case studies, F. Perry Wilson explains how and why the doctor-patient relationship has eroded in recent years. Offering encouragement, Wilson provides guidelines for making informed decisions, from evaluating online medical information to helping caregivers advocate for their loved ones.
